As I said, the self-symlinking of the plugins is a result of a bug in
Maemo auto-optification.
The PGP plugins are part of the claws-mail package. If I were to
unoptify that it would take up a considerable amount of the precious
space available on the device root -_-.
Since the problem I forwarded you *is* the cause of the problem, and
the actual .deb is thus fine, here's what I recommend you do:
- Download the claws-mail-pgp-plugins ARMEL deb
( http://repository.maemo.org/extras-devel/pool/fremantle/free/c/claws-mail/claws-mail-pgp-plugins_3.7.3-1maemo4_armel.deb ).
- "ar x claws-mail-pgp-plugins_3.7.3-1maemo4_armel.deb"
- tar xvzf data.tar.gz
- rm /opt/maemo/usr/lib/claws-mail/plugins/pgp*
- cp
usr/lib/claws-mail/plugins/pgp* /opt/maemo/usr/lib/claws-mail/plugins
That should get you the real files. Hopefully the Maemo folks will
work quickly to resolve this (pretty terrible) bug.
